Clivia is a very popular ornamental plant, but in the process of planting and maintenance, it is inevitable to encounter the trouble of it getting pests. This article will introduce how to deal with the problem of Clivia getting pests.

1. Understand the characteristics and varieties of Clivia
Unlike ordinary potted plants, Clivia requires a humid environment and suitable temperatures. Moreover, Clivia has multiple varieties, and the situation of getting pests may vary among them.

2. Detect pests in a timely manner
In daily maintenance, pay attention to observing the growth status of the Clivia and take timely measures when signs of pests are found.
3. Use biological control

Biological control is a safe and reliable method. You can select certain insects or fungi that can combat Clivia pests for control.
4. Prevent water from soaking the soil
Soil that is too moist can cause the roots of the Clivia to become diseased and is also prone to breeding pests. Pay attention to timely drainage to keep the soil moderately moist.
5. Prevent water from accumulating on the leaves
The leaves of Clivia are large and can easily accumulate water, making it easy for bacteria and stink bugs to breed. Pay attention to the angle and timing of watering to avoid water pooling on the leaves.
6. Prune the plant appropriately
Proper pruning can promote the growth of the Clivia and is also beneficial for pest control. During pruning, use sharp scissors to avoid causing excessive damage to the plant.
7. Use chemical control
For severe pest infestations, appropriate chemical products can be used for control. However, pay attention to the usage methods and safety of the products.
8. Regular cleaning
Regularly cleaning the leaves and pot soil of the Clivia can effectively prevent and control pests. During cleaning, use clean tools and clear water.
